Safety Ratings

The most effective infant car seats are rigorously crash-tested. They also come with clear directions and features that make it easier to install the seat correctly, including bubble levels and padded seating that provides good support for babies. We also liked seats that were easy to adjust, and didn't require the infant to be removed from the car. Parents are more likely to use properly fitted harnesses if the process is simple and quick.

A seat that's machine washable is a benefit, and we looked for models that allow for the seat to be positioned on the base, reducing the possibility of a lost or damaged buckle during washing. If you'll be using your car seat a lot and especially on public transportation it might be worth the extra expense for a model that has self-retracting straps and a recline mechanism to reduce the stress on your back.

It is important to conduct thorough research before you make an purchase. Review reviews from other parents, as well as reviews from child safety advocacy groups. It's recommended to check the manufacturer's website and look over recall notices prior to you buy a car seat.

A car seat for infants is a small, movable car seat that is designed for infants and babies up to their first birthday. They are generally used with a rear-facing design. Most infants outgrow their car seat they were in by the time they are one. In the case of convertible or all-in-one seats the child is transitioned into a toddler seat. Infant-only car seats should be used rear-facing until the child reaches the maximum height and weight limits set by the manufacturer. Then they should be switched to an forward-facing car seat. A convertible or all-in-one car seat can be used in both ways, but it's safer for your lightweight baby car seat to be in a rear-facing car seat until they are large enough to fit in a front-facing seat.

Simple to Use

While the safety of the car seat is essential however, it's equally important to choose one that is easy for parents to use. This is why we consider things like buckles, harness adjustments and handles during our tests as well as how simple it is to install the car seat into the vehicle. If a car seat is difficult to use, it could end up being used incorrectly which could compromise the safety of your child.

If you're worried about putting in your infant car seat correctly, think about having a consultation with a certified child passenger safety technician (CPST) before you bring your baby home. They'll be able to show you an accident test video and show you how to use your new car seat. Be sure to read the car seat's manual. This will make it easier to avoid common mistakes when installing the seat.

Convenience

The best infant car seats allow you to ensure that your baby is safe. This means they are easy to put in place, have features that allow buckling up and unbuckling much easier, and come with other convenience features like soft fabrics and a harness that is not rethread. They also feature features that ensure their safety in the event of a collision like load legs, which are shock absorbing components on the base of the car seat that limit the movement of the seat and consequently reduce the force on your child.

If you're in a smaller vehicle, or if you plan to switch between multiple vehicles frequently, look for an infant car seat that is small and slim. This kind of seat can fit easily in smaller cars and most have a handle that makes them easy to carry. They're also typically lighter than convertible car seats, meaning they are easier to lift into and out of the car.
